#b7c831 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b7c831 is composed of 71.8% red, 78.4%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.5%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 66.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 48.8%. #b7c831 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ff62 with #6f9100.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#b7c831 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b7c831 has RGB values of R:183, G:200, B:49 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12044337.

Hex triplet b7c831 #b7c831
RGB Decimal 183, 200, 49 rgb(183,200,49)
RGB Percent 71.8, 78.4, 19.2 rgb(71.8%,78.4%,19.2%)
CMYK 9, 0, 76, 22
HSL 66.8°, 60.6, 48.8 hsl(66.8,60.6%,48.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 66.8°, 75.5, 78.4
Web Safe cccc33 #cccc33
CIE-LAB 77.04, -24.052, 68.065
XYZ 40.737, 51.598, 10.719
xyY 0.395, 0.501, 51.598
CIE-LCH 77.04, 72.19, 109.462
CIE-LUV 77.04, -5.434, 80.14
Hunter-Lab 71.832, -24.475, 41.435
Binary 10110111, 11001000, 00110001

Shades and Tints of #b7c831

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0b03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#b7c831 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#b2b2b2 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#b3b698 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#d8c139 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#efb845 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#c9bdcb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#ccc436 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#dbbe3d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#c2c193 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
